Lourdes University Announces MBA Director, Andrew Singer

Dr. David Burkitt, Lourdes University Dean of the College of Business and Leadership, is pleased to announce the appointment of Andrew Singer as Director of the Master of Business Administration (MBA) program. Joining the College of Business and Leadership in 2019 as an adjunct, he was named an Assistant Professor in May of 2020.

Lourdes University Announces MBA DirectorMr. Singer brings a wealth of experience to Lourdes having led major global manufacturing companies focused on the delivery of components and systems to the wireless infrastructure market. Most recently, he served as president and founder of Singer Executive Development, LLC. Throughout his 25-year business career, he has delivered results to companies in the manufacturing, wireless telecommunications and technology industries. As President of Radio Waves in Massachusetts, he increased revenue by 300% and substantially increased profits while attaining an industry-leading 30% profit margin.

Founder and writer of the syndicated weekly business column “Down to Business,” he authored Microwave Antenna Installation & Alignment, and has been published in several industry trade journals. He also has the honor of receiving a patent from the United States Patent and Trademark Office for a “Remote Title Antenna System.”

Lourdes University Executive MBA Program

As Director of the MBA Program, Mr. Singer will oversee a program that graduates ethical business professionals who play important roles in the auto, agriculture, manufacturing, transportation, finance, technical, retail, and information sectors. The MBA program can be completed in six semesters and is offered 100% online, as well as in hybrid and face-to-face formats.

Education

Mr. Singer earned a Bachelor of Science in Electrical Engineering from Southern Illinois University, a Master’s in Business Administration from the University of Phoenix and is currently enrolled in the Doctorate in Business Administration Program at Indiana Wesleyan University.

A high-energy professional and individual, he enjoys kickboxing, wind surfing, paddle boarding and weight lifting as well as reading business related papers, journals and books. A recipient of the RCR Silver Award, he also served on the Radio Club of America Board of Directors and is an Emeritus Board of Director of the Marco Island Police Foundation.
